  1. 29 de nov. de 2022 · Give your child a blank sheet and ask them to draw their own face on it. Next, ask them to colour it and outline all the face parts. Now, encourage your little one to identify all the body parts, one by one, and ask them to write them down if they can. This way, they will learn to identify the face parts in the easiest way possible. 4.
